How dermal fillers rejuvenate the ageing skin
Ageing is a perfectly natural and inevitable process. The collagen and elastin fibres in the skin create a firmness, and subcutaneous fat fills out our cheeks and lips. As you age, your skin starts to lose elasticity, you may begin to notice folds and wrinkles, your lips become thinner, and your cheeks lose volume. The great news is that dermal fillers can reverse some signs of ageing and provide a boost to tissues that have lost volume. Here is the whole thing you need to know about dermal fillers.
What are Dermal Fillers?
Dermal fillers are an injectable, non-surgical cosmetic procedure that plumps up wrinkles, smoothen fine lines, and restore the lost volume.
The dermal fillers greatly enhance facial features and provide a more youthful appearance. There are many different types of dermal fillers available on the market. Each has a specific density, texture, and injection depth. Most commonly used dermal fillers contain hyaluronic acid that is naturally found in the skin. It hydrates and softens wrinkles and adds instant volume to the ageing skin.

The Benefits of Dermal Fillers
Dermal fillers have numerous benefits. Such as:
Instant Results
Any treatment rarely provides you with instant results, but dermal fillers do. You will likely see a change in your appearance right after getting the treatment done. However, it takes a maximum of two weeks to settle into your skin to show you fuller results.
Minimally Invasive
The dermal filler treatment does not come with potential side effects. However, you will experience slight redness, swelling, and bruising at the injection site. These side effects are mild and usually fade after a few days.
It is rare to get complications with the treatment. But this is not something you can try at home. So it is crucial to choose a trained aesthetician for an injectable procedure. An unskilled practitioner can ruin your facial symmetry and cause other potential risks.
Natural & Long-Lasting Results
The results of dermal fillers are so subtle and natural-looking. They enhance your appearance and rejuvenate the ageing skin. The effects usually last for 6-18 months and can last longer if the patient takes proper care.
Smoothen Wrinkles & Fine Lines
Wrinkles appear due to ageing. The skin begins to sag, and nasolabial folds form around your nose and mouth. They are also known as marionette lines, smile lines, and parenthesis. When they get deeper, it becomes difficult to ignore them.
The hyaluronic acid in dermal fillers restores volumes and fills in wrinkles. The treatment is effective for severe to moderate wrinkles. Hyaluronic acid is a natural humectant that attracts moisture from deeper layers and the outside environment to keep the surface plump and moisturized.
Plump Up the Lips
Lips become thin with age. They lose the volume and texture and even create the vertical line that makes you look and feel so old. The dermal filler with hyaluronic acid can plump up the ageing lips. It adds youthful fullness and even eliminates the vertical lines.
Lifts Hollow Cheeks
Cheeks also lose volume as you age. The sagging and sunken cheeks make you look tired. The dermal fillers restore the lost volume, lift the skin surface, and provide a younger and fresher appearance.
Boosts Natural Production of Collagen
The dermal fillers with hyaluronic acid boost the natural production of collagen. Collagen is the protein responsible for a firm and young complexion. Its level falls with age. Sun exposure and lifestyle changes stimulate its deterioration.
The dermal filler triggers and intensifies the natural production of collagen and elastin protein. It restores the volume and provides structural support.

The Procedure
When you decide to go for dermal fillers, you book an appointment with a trained aesthetician. He or she will guide you regarding the procedure, listen to your expectations, and understand your requirements. The treatment starts by cleansing your skin and, sometimes, applying a numbing cream or gel to avoid discomfort. The practitioner will inject a small amount of filler under the skin. The needle that is used is very fine, and for most people, this will feel uncomfortable but not too painful. Finally, the injectable expert will inject the filler in several areas requiring volume. The whole process will take between half an hour up to a maximum of one hour, depending upon your skin concerns.
What Happens After the Procedure?
The healthcare provider will give you an ice pack to ease the pain or swelling. You may have slight bruising, swelling, or discomfort. Most people can go back to their everyday activities right away because but we do recommend you make sure that you have time to rest on that day.
Here are a few Do’s And Dont’s After Your dermal filler treatment
- Do look after yourself on that day
- Do make sure you make time to rest
- Your immune system is working and you need to allow yourself enough time and rest to heal
- Don’t touch the area that was injected
- Avoid strenuous exercise
- Please don’t have any more facial treatments or a body massage for 3 days
- Do call your doctor straight away if you have any concerns
